The VPX4812A has two primary functions that can be utilized in a VPX system simultaneously. 1. XMC Carrier Card – The VPX4812A supports a Double Fat Pipe (x8) connection from an XMC module to the on-board PCIe switch. The voltage used to power the XMC module can be toggled between 5V or 12V using a DIP switch located on the VPX4812A.
The VPX4814A disconnects the lower four PCIe lanes on P1 while retaining all of the XMC carrier card functionality of the VPX4812A. This allows it to be used as an XMC carrier card in a wider range of OpenVPX backplane profiles including profiles that contain Ethernet control plane interfaces on P1.

SYSRST# signal is de-asserted, the on-board circuitry will be taken out of reset. The VPX4812A/VPX4814A contains an optional, configurable power-up reset delay circuit. If enabled, the circuit will assert the backplane SYSRST# signal for a configurable length of time determined by the configuration of SW6.
Environmental Caution The VPX4812A requires air-flow of at least 200 linear-feet/minute for the air cooled version, plus what is required for an XMC device installed on this module. If the conduction cooled version is operating on an extender card, it requires air-flow of at least 300 linear-feet/minute across it.
